Mérida’s preserved Roman theatre
Visit some of Mérida’s key Roman sights. Augustus founded the city in 25BC and the many reminders of this rule include the beautifully preserved Roman theatre. The Merida Roman Theatre is one of the most impressive of the ruins of this former colony of the Roman Empire. Together, these ruins, which include Guadiana Bridge and Merida Amphitheatre, form the UNESCO World Heritage site of the Archaeological Ensemble of Mérida.
